November 14,1900 Poem by jerry hughes

November 14,1900



Had he lived,
my dad would have been 109.
I remember our final meeting,
short though it was, with tenderness.
Our parting, with sadness.

Being the sole survivor
of our nuclear family,
I feel the loss more deeply now.
